Экспорт/импорт проектов через .json файл

Вы можете импортировать проекты из одной системы в другую, используя открытый API. Для импорта используется файл .json с информацией о проекте. Также вы можете импортировать архив с вложениями для проекта.

Экспорт проекта

  1. Войдите в Swagger.
  2. Найдите метод api/v2/projects/{projectId}/export и раскройте его.
  3. Введите ID проекта. Вы можете найти ID проекта в левом верхнем углу карточки проекта на странице проектов.
  4. Если вы хотите экспортировать проект с прикрепленными к нему вложениями, выберите значение True в поле includeAttachments. В этом случае экспортируется .zip-файл, содержащий .json-файл с информацией о проекте и прикрепленные вложения. Если вам не нужны вложения к экспортируемому проекту, оставьте значение False.
  5. Нажмите Execute. В случае успешного выполнения запроса система генерирует код ответа 200 (Successful Operation).
  6. Нажмите Download File, чтобы скачать архив или .json-файл с данными об экспортируемом проекте.

Импорт проекта

  1. Создайте проект, в который хотите импортировать данные.
  2. Войдите в Swagger.
  3. Найдите метод api/v2/projects/{projectId}/import и раскройте его.
  4. Введите ID проекта. Вы можете найти ID проекта в левом верхнем углу карточки проекта на странице проектов.
  5. Если вы хотите импортировать данные о проекте с прикрепленными вложениями, выберите значение True в поле includeAttachments. Если вам не нужны вложения к импортируемому проекту, оставьте значение False.
  6. Нажмите Choose File, и загрузите .json (без вложений) или .zip (с вложениями) файл с данными о проекте, используя проводник.
  7. Нажмите Execute. В случае успешного выполнения запроса система генерирует код ответа 200 (Successful Operation).
  8. Откройте проект и убедитесь, что импорт данных и вложений прошел успешно.
Обновлено: